Cellular safety agency Zimperium has uncovered a severe vulnerability in a preferred instrument used to root Android gadgets. The analysis, performed by Zimperium’s zLabs workforce and shared with Hackread.com, reveals a vital flaw in KernelSU, a framework that offers customers deep management over their telephones. This weak point may enable a malicious app to take over a tool utterly, giving an attacker full entry to non-public information and system controls.
On your info, Rooting is the method of gaining administrative-level entry to a telephone’s working system. It’s usually finished by customers who need to customise their gadgets past what’s usually allowed. Frameworks like KernelSU, APatch, and Magisk use a way known as kernel patching to make this occur.
This includes modifying a tool’s core system, or kernel, to create a connection to an app that manages these particular permissions. Nonetheless, in line with Zimperium’s analysis, this highly effective technique may also open the door to main safety dangers if not designed with care.
The Downside: Bypassing Safety Checks
The precise drawback was present in KernelSU model 0.5.7. To verify solely the right app can use its highly effective options, the rooting instrument is meant to test a number of issues. One key test is confirming the digital signature of the supervisor app, which is like an official stamp of approval. Zimperium’s zLabs workforce discovered that this test was flawed.
The instrument would take a look at the primary app file it present in a particular checklist to confirm the signature. Attackers may trick the system by altering the order of this checklist. A malicious app may bundle a replica of the official KernelSU supervisor app and open it in a method that made it seem first within the checklist. This might idiot the system into pondering the attacker’s app was respectable, granting it full root entry.
How the Assault Might Occur
The assault may occur when a tool begins up. If an attacker’s app masses earlier than the true KernelSU supervisor app, it may use this trick to realize root entry earlier than any safety protections are in place. As soon as an attacker has this stage of management, they will do nearly something on the machine, together with stealing delicate information, putting in malware, or altering safety settings.
Zimperium’s researchers famous that related weaknesses have been present in different rooting instruments like APatch and Magisk. This implies it’s a rising drawback, particularly as attackers are more and more specializing in cell gadgets to get into firm networks and steal info.
